I just remember one. On GL, Annie was about 7 or 8 months pregnant when her baby died. Instead of inducing labor, she walked around for a couple months with the dead fetus inside her all the while plotting to make it seem like Reva caused the death. Of course, eventually she developed an infection and became infertile. It always grossed me out that Annie had deliberately keep a dead fetus inside her body for such a long time.

Yes, Nikki found out she was in remission from her illness, but after she found out about Ashley and Victor, she faked. She pretended she couldn't eat one night at dinner with Victor and Douglas. She then excused herself and ate the sandwiches from her purse up in her bedroom. She was saying how good they were, then she started having stomach pain and fell into her makeup table. She was rushed to the hospital. The doctor told them the only thing that was wrong with her was food poisoning and the jig was up. Victor then filed for divorce.
